diff options
author | Todd Short <tshort@akamai.com> | 2016-03-05 08:47:55 -0500 |
---|---|---|
committer | Rich Salz <rsalz@openssl.org> | 2016-03-08 09:24:56 -0500 |
commit | 1316ca80f4e1dc9339572c780d495f995fe0bad0 (patch) | |
tree | abf1a69887b37b2d85b2c69698cf58c002209107 /CHANGES | |
parent | 892b9376b3f6e22ca7d7ea68e1402bf2e91035a9 (diff) |
GH787: Fix ALPN
* Perform ALPN after the SNI callback; the SSL_CTX may change due to
that processing
* Add flags to indicate that we actually sent ALPN, to properly error
out if unexpectedly received.
* clean up ssl3_free() no need to explicitly clear when doing memset
* document ALPN functions
Signed-off-by: Rich Salz <rsalz@openssl.org>
Reviewed-by: Emilia Käsper <emilia@openssl.org>
Reviewed-by: Rich Salz <rsalz@openssl.org>
Diffstat (limited to 'CHANGES')
-rw-r--r-- | CHANGES | 3 |
1 files changed, 3 insertions, 0 deletions
@@ -9,6 +9,9 @@ [Todd Short] *) Add SSL_CIPHER queries for authentication and key-exchange. + + *) Modify behavior of ALPN to invoke callback after SNI/servername + callback, such that updates to the SSL_CTX affect ALPN. [Todd Short] *) Changes to the DEFAULT cipherlist: |